Mean excitation energy of polystyrene extracted from proton-stopping-power measurements

Description

The measured stopping power of polystyrene for 2.2- to 5.9-MeV protons has been analyzed with the Bloch projectile-z4 correction term and a modified low-velocity projectile-z3 term included in the Bethe-Bloch formula. When the full-strength Walske K-shell correction was utilized, the mean excitation energy corresponding to the best fit of the measurements was (71.1 +- 1.8) eV. This result was obtained for a value of the free parameter of the low-velocity projectile-z3 effect formalism of 1.90 +- 0.05, whether or not a Walske L-shell correction was included
